Revenue: API call pricing (tiered volume discounts)| Term | Proposed Condition |
|---|---|
| Initial Term | 12 months from execution date, with automatic renewal for successive 12-month periods unless either party provides 90 days written notice of non-renewal. |
| Exclusivity | Non-exclusive. K0nsult retains the right to partner with other platforms. Exclusive arrangements available upon negotiation with adjusted commercial terms. |
| Intellectual Property | Each party retains full ownership of their pre-existing and independently developed IP. Joint developments during the partnership are co-owned unless otherwise agreed in writing. |
| Data Processing | All data processed per GDPR. Storage in EU only (Fly.io Frankfurt). Data Processing Agreement (DPA) to be executed separately. No cross-border transfers without explicit consent and appropriate safeguards. |
| Liability | Each party's liability capped at the total fees paid or payable in the 12 months preceding the claim. Neither party liable for indirect, consequential, or punitive damages. |
| Termination | Either party may terminate with 90 days written notice. Immediate termination for material breach (30-day cure period). Upon termination: orderly wind-down of joint clients, data return/deletion within 30 days. |
| Confidentiality | Mutual NDA covering all non-public information shared during the partnership. Survives termination for 2 years. |
| Governing Law | Laws of the Republic of Poland. Disputes resolved first through good-faith negotiation (30 days), then mediation, then arbitration under ICC rules in Warsaw. |
| Insurance | K0nsult to obtain professional liability insurance prior to first joint client engagement. Minimum coverage to be agreed during negotiation. |
